Mediterranean Baked Cod with Fennel and Tomatoes
A light and aromatic one-pan fish dish, packed with Mediterranean flavors. Tender cod fillets are baked over a bed of sweet fennel, juicy cherry tomatoes, and briny olives for a simple, yet elegant, low-calorie meal.

Ingredients
- 300g cod fillets (2 x 150g)
- 1 medium fennel bulb (approx. 250g)
- 200g cherry tomatoes
- 30g Kalamata olives, pitted
- 2 cloves garlic
- 15ml olive oil
- 1 lemon
- 1 handful fresh parsley
- Salt to taste
- Black pepper to taste
Instructions
- Preheat your oven to 200°C. Thinly slice the fennel bulb and garlic cloves. Halve the cherry tomatoes.
- In a baking dish, toss the sliced fennel, cherry tomatoes, and garlic with the olive oil, a pinch of salt, and pepper. Arrange in an even layer.
- Bake the vegetables for 15 minutes, until the fennel begins to soften.
- While the vegetables bake, pat the cod fillets dry with a paper towel and season both sides lightly with salt and pepper.
- Remove the baking dish from the oven. Nestle the cod fillets among the vegetables. Scatter the olives around the fish.
- Squeeze the juice of half a lemon over the entire dish. Thinly slice the other half of the lemon and place the slices on top of the cod.
- Return the dish to the oven and bake for another 12–15 minutes, or until the cod is opaque and flakes easily with a fork.
- Finely chop the fresh parsley and sprinkle it over the dish before serving.
Tips & Substitutions
- Use any white fish: Haddock, pollock, or halibut also work beautifully in this recipe.
- Make it dairy-free: This dish is naturally dairy-free — perfect for those avoiding lactose.
- Add extra veggies: Zucchini, bell peppers, or artichoke hearts can add more texture and color to your pan.
Nutrition
Approximate per serving:
- Calories: 560 kcal
- Fat: 22g
- Carbs: 28g
- Fiber: 10g
- Protein: 56g
